- Q: What materials are used in the Lifefactory Glass Baby Bottle? A: The Lifefactory Glass Baby Bottle is made of high-quality thermal shock-resistant borosilicate glass, and it includes a protective silicone sleeve.
- Q: Is the bottle safe for freezing liquids? A: Yes, the Lifefactory Glass Baby Bottle is designed to safely freeze liquids without compromising the bottle's integrity.
- Q: How do I clean the bottle and its components? A: All parts of the bottle are dishwasher safe (top rack only). For hand washing, use hot, soapy water and rinse thoroughly. The silicone sleeve can be removed for cleaning, but it comes off best when soaked in warm, soapy water.
- Q: What is the capacity of this baby bottle? A: The Lifefactory Glass Baby Bottle has a capacity of 9 ounces, which is approximately 250 milliliters.
- Q: What age is the Stage 2 nipple suitable for? A: The Stage 2 silicone nipple included with the bottle is suitable for babies aged 3 to 6 months.
- Q: Can I use the bottle in boiling water? A: Yes, the borosilicate glass allows the bottle to safely transition from the freezer to boiling water.
- Q: What features does the silicone sleeve provide? A: The silicone sleeve provides a good gripping surface for little hands, helps prevent breakage, and offers protection against occasional drops.
- Q: Is the Lifefactory bottle made in the USA? A: Yes, the Lifefactory Glass Baby Bottle is made in the USA and Europe.
- Q: What should I do before using the bottle for the first time? A: Before first use, it is recommended to place the bottle in the dishwasher or in boiling water for three minutes to ensure hygiene.
- Q: How do I prevent nipple or valve collapse? A: To allow for proper venting and to prevent nipple or valve collapse, do not over-tighten the screw top when assembling the bottle.
